Value Added Evaluation for a Laboratory that Uses Augmented and Virtual Reality to Improve Student Learning in Auto-mechanics (英语)

This article presents the results of a value-added evaluation assessing the effects of using augmented and virtual reality (AVR) to deliver training in auto-mechanics to a cohort of second-semester students enrolled in the technology in automotive mechanics program at the Cotopaxi Technical Institute in Ecuador.
